Subject: Canary cut-over done — Brindlework gateway

Hey all — quick recap for the sync. We finished moving the Brindlework gateway to the new canary gating rules Tuesday. Error-rate and latency thresholds now auto-halt promotion instead of paging someone first. Rollbacks are automatic below 5% traffic. The gating config we landed on is pasted below.

service settings:
ralael:
  pin: 7453
  tenant: zorath
  seal: seal_087806e4
  metrics_host: metrics.ralael.paliqworks.example
  standby_team: fraath
  escalation: praok-istiel
  nonce: 10e083

### Audio Stops Skipping on Gallery Transitions

So here's the fun one: the Murmurhall audio-guide app skips the first two seconds of a stop whenever a visitor walks between galleries too fast. The prefetch queue drops the buffered clip when the beacon ID changes mid-download. The fix in this patch pins the buffer to the stop ID instead. To reproduce against the staging beacon simulator, hit the playback endpoint and authenticate with the token directly below.

login token, tagef-tagep: eyJhbGciOiJIUzI1NiIsInR5cCI6IkpXVCJ9.eyJzdWIiOiIBXyeYEoalzIn0.6TI7VhOJMHm9

Handover: the weekly fleet fuel-usage report for Traverton Haulage is generated by the FuelLedger batch job, which ran clean last night. Note that the Ostrand depot feed arrived late again, so Tuesday's figures may shift when it reprocesses at 02:00. If the variance check fails, rerun only the aggregation stage, not the full pipeline — Marit confirmed the raw data is fine. Dashboards and rerun instructions for FuelLedger live on the internal page here:

runbook for tagug-hafog: https://jira.lumiclabs.internal/projects/pages/pages/9773c0d8

**Notes — hermetic build migration, Ironvale repo.** Toolchain pinned; no more host compiler leakage. Remaining: two targets still shell out to system curl during build — must be vendored before cutover. Reproducibility check passed on both runner pools. Reviewer action: reject any PR reintroducing unpinned deps. Cutover date set for end of sprint; old build path deleted one week after. Rollback plan documented in the migration doc. Final approval on the cutover PR comes from the person below.

approver of hahaf-hahaf = Druion Druius Kasax Eliox